EF_Wolverine said...
Since June 10, 2011, Hoke has landed eight Ohio kids with Ohio State offers (Strobel, Kalis, Wormley, Thomas, McCray, Smith, Gedeon, Ferns). In the TEN (!!!) classes from 2002-2011, Michigan landed SEVEN Ohio kids with OSU offers (Crable, Burgess, Mike Massey, Manningham, Boren, Koger, Turner). That's....mind-boggling.

Todd Worly said...
Huge get for the Wolverines. I think Ferns can have a heck of a career on either side of the ball. One advantage of landing almost the entire 2013 class so early in the process is that Michigan has been able to focus more time and attention on the 2014 prospects. Hopefully it continues to pay off.
